[From the physiology of pain to an antihyperalgesic nutritional approach]
1Département d'anesthésie-réanimation-douleur, Institut Curie, Paris. alicedesmouliere@hotmail.fr
Abstract:
Pain is brought into play by a system which detects and transmits messages signaling pain. Opioids negatively modulate nociception, but paradoxically also contribute to hyperalgesia. A nutritional approach with low polyamine contents helps to reduce this phenomenon without the harmful side effects of antihyperalgesic drugs.
